WebApr 26, 2012 · Listed below are 3 different ways to start the JBoss server and run it as a background on SUSE Linux. 1) nohup ./start-jboss.sh 2) ./start-jboss.sh& 3) Start JBoss as a daemon on the Linux box by adding the start-jboss.sh into init.d. We can operate … WebTo start JBoss as a system service On Unix/Linux, use a script like jboss_init_redhat.sh Copy (or symbolically link) this script to /etc/init.d/jboss Edit the script as needed (to specify user, IP, and file paths) Add #chkconfig: 3 80 20 and #description: JBoss to this script Run chkconfig --add jboss
